Personal recommendation
The teaching staff was very competent and professional. The institute of political science and international relations concenratated mainly on the issues concerning eastern Europe and the enlargement of the European Union. Courses on the subject were plenty, but other areas f.e. conflicts, development etc. were left aside.

Final comments
At the end of the World War II Giessen was bombed very badly, so it does not live up to the image of a small German town. The town in itself was not very pleasant. On the positive side, it locates near Frankfurt, only 30 minutes by train. At the time of my stay the bus tickets were payed by the university, and this ticket covered not only the busses in Giessen, but the trains troughout the Hessen.

Final comments
Travel by bus + train is free in an area roughly covering Hessen (the federeal state where Giessen is), which is great for discovering the region, as network is dense. Frankfurt is only 3/4 hour away... Student jobs are very easy to find and cover all (and I mean ALL) branches.

Final comments
One thing I would say, is that even if you have a good knowledge of the language, attend the intensive language course offered by the AAA (Akademisches Auslandsamt), the people there are so nice and they will help you a lot. Plus you will make lifelong friends with the other international students there. Other than that, travel as much as you can, use the Schoenes Wochenende ticket through the Deutsche Bahn, it is the best deal for the weekends. But definatly check out how you can use the different deals with the trains, and look at Ryan Air for travel to other European countries, it's really cheap.
